Product Description:
Used as a key intermediate in the synthesis of organic semiconductors and electroactive materials. It serves in the development of conductive polymers and donor materials for organic photovoltaics (OPVs) due to its electron-rich pyrrole core and steric stabilization from tert-butyl groups. Also employed in the preparation of ligands for catalysis and functional dyes. Its stability and derivatization potential make it valuable in materials science research, particularly for organic electronics and sensors.
